Lump. I have some trouble during the pandemic. Whole Foods would sometimes have pretty good stuff, but later last summer it only had briquettes. Sometimes my local Lowes and HD would have nothing or only some brand called Cowboy, which I didn't like in part because the bags contain a fair amount of very large pieces that are difficult to break up. I am a one-man operation. I don't need huge pieces.
I have a friend who does a lot of smoking/grilling. He recommended a brand called Rockwood. It's pure Missouri maple. That's what I just ordered. He said his local Ace carries it. I had to order mine for store pickup. Arrived within maybe 3 days. I will pick it up this weekend. I've used the Cowboy and not a fan. I've also used the Egg brand, but it's expensive. I've used Royal Oak, Kamado Joe (large chunks), and some others. I'm currently on a bag of Frontier that I picked up at HD a few weeks ago since it was all they had. I like it so far. Can only use lump in the Egg, and cannot use briquettes or accelerants in it. I light it with a Loof Lighter (LOOFT Lighter I LO1-US (homedepot.com)). If you haven't ever used one of those, you might give it a look. No fluid, paper, or chimney required. I do use soaked maple, hickory and mesquite chunks for smoking depending on the cook. |
